The Meta description tag is a fragment of html code. It is a part of the head section of the webpage. Generally it is placed after the title tag and before the Meta keywords tag. However, it is not important to maintain the same order. Meta description gives a brief description of a page or the website. Almost all of the major search engines such as Yahoo, Google, MSN, Bing etc use the Meta description tag. When the website is listed on the result page the website owner has a direct input on the way people look at the site. Since it is under one’s control, one can influence the click behavior of the visitor.
The tag description has to be placed in the sections of the site, therefore one should avoid using characters such as: !, %, @, $, # or any other. One can use the given syntax for the html tag: <META NAME=”Description” CONTENT=” one’s descriptive sentences are written here.”> A description should not be more than 300 characters. Generally the search engines display 152-154 characters on the page along with the result. More than 152 characters are ignored by Google. Yahoo displays 225 characters and Bing displays the maximum characters that are 300.
It is important to know that how the search engine uses these tags. The search engine reads the website’s description tag, matches the keywords and the website content. It is advised that one should use keywords in the title tag and also in the Meta description tag. Besides this the title tag is very important for the search engine. The text used in the title tag is one of the most important factors for ranking one’s site on the search engine’s rank list. One should also make a note that all the major crawlers or the robots use one’s title tag as the readable text for listing one’s site on the page. It is valuable to note that Meta description tag for the page can control various crawlers to some extent. A simpler way to do so is to take first few sentences of the content and use them for Meta description.
